So I went with the boys over the weekend to go see District 9. I'm still not sure what I feel about the movie. There are some great moments, but not a lot that I would say "oooh, I need to see that movie again". The story line was kind of weak and some of the visuals were really disgusting. There are things left unsaid and unfinished. It is done in a documentary style, but they lose that style after a while then start it back up again. It keeps dropping in and out, so you kind of need to pay attention. Some of the CGI work was well done, but like I said before, some of the visuals I could have done without, along with a lot of the dialogue. Plus the accents keep changing on certain characters too.
There was just a lot left to do on this movie (in my opinion), so this definitely isn't something I would recommend to most people.
